What exactly is a circular economy? 

A circular economy is a model that can bring plenty of benefits to society, businesses, and the environment, as this systemic approach focuses on creating products that will last longer. So, instead of focusing on single use, this model wants to prioritize growth and add the best benefits to the world. There are three values that the circular economy focuses on, represented by reduction, reuse, and recycling. 

Reduce

The first step in a circular economy is to reduce the amount of waste generated, which is the main goal of how products are created. This applies from the early stages of product development, as manufacturers should develop better products that are more efficient and set to revolutionize the world while lowering their environmental impact. For this, companies can prioritize high quality when designing their products so that all the objects can work with fewer repairs involved. 

Reuse

Reusing is also a core principle of the circular economy, which offers another purpose to materials and extends their life cycle. This is a great way for companies to prevent waste and save energy and resources, decreasing the demand for new products. Reusing products can be made with all sorts of materials from every market. For instance, now more people are buying refurbished electronics to diminish e-waste and extend the life of electronics. 

Recycle

Recycling is also important in a circular economy, as it offers the possibility to transform something that would be thrown away into a new product, and in this way, these resources can be used for a longer period instead of being wasted. Recycling brings plenty of advantages to the environment, as it conserves energy, cuts greenhouse gas emissions, and diminishes the reliance on raw materials. Plus, companies can now integrate many technologies that can help them better manage all their waste and give a new purpose with the help of recycling. What are the best advantages of the circular economy? 

Saving costs

One of the best advantages that the circular economy brings to a business is that it cuts costs, reduces waste, and makes efficient use of all resources. This can improve the bottom line of numerous enterprises worldwide, as it helps them save costs. Thanks to the principles of the circular economy, the materials will be used as much as possible, which brings maximum value and reduces waste to a great extent. So, companies can now take advantage of circular strategies and design all their products by keeping durability, recyclability, and repairability in mind; in this way, they can also attract customers’ attention more. 

Reduce waste 

The circular economy has been specially created as an opponent to the linear economy, which generates a huge amount of waste. Instead, with the circular economy, the products have expanded their life cycle and can be used for a more extended period, which minimizes waste and pollution. This is a good way to have a more sustainable and healthier environment

Fighting climate change

The circular economy can also be what we need to fight climate change, as in this way, we can diminish greenhouse gas emissions in a great way. Creating a new product can impact the environment, as there are greenhouse gas emissions associated with transportation, production, and waste management. However, adopting more recycled materials can solve problems like reducing carbon emissions. The impact of the circular economy on the world is important both in the present and with a long-term perspective in mind, and it is what we need to build a sustainable future. In this way, we can have a healthier planet where future generations can live.
